Mitchell Schear serves as an Executive Partner at Camber Creek, a Washington, D.C.-based venture capital firm focused on real estate technology, where he oversees portfolio selection and company growth. Prior to this role, he was President of Vornado/Charles E. Smith, directing strategy for a 20+ million square foot commercial real estate portfolio in the DC region. His investment thesis centers on PropTech (property technology) sectors, leveraging his 35 years of commercial real estate leadership to support startups in development, leasing, and property management. Camber Creek manages $50 million and has invested in 22 companies, though specific check sizes and whether Schear leads or follows on deals are not publicly disclosed.
